amibroker tick data

Why Amibroker Tick Data is Crucial for Backtesting and Live Trading?

In the  world of trading, getting your hands on accurate and timely data isn’t just helpful, it’s the difference between winning and losing. While there’s no shortage of data types to explore, tick data stands out in the crowd as the most granular and actionable resource for traders. When you combine the amibroker tick data with a powerhouse platform like AmiBroker, unlock a wealth of insights that can significantly enhance your trading strategy. Let’s break down what tick data is, why it’s indispensable, and how AmiBroker can help you to gain a competitive edge in the markets.

What is Amibroker Tick Data?

Tick data is the most detailed form of market data available. It records every single transaction that occurs in the market, including the price, volume, and time of each trade. Unlike candlestick or bar charts, which aggregate data over a specific time period (e.g., 1-minute, 5-minute, or daily), tick data provides a real-time, transaction-by-transaction view of market activity.

For example, if a stock trades 100 times in a single minute, tick data will capture all 100 transactions, whereas a 1-minute candlestick chart would only show the open, high, low, and close prices for that minute. This level of detail makes tick data an invaluable tool for traders who need to analyze market microstructure, identify patterns, and execute high-frequency trading strategies.

Why is Tick Data Important?

  1. Precision and Accuracy: Tick data provides the most accurate representation of market activity. It allows traders to see exactly how prices move, which is especially important in fast-moving markets where every second counts.
  2. Improved Strategy Development: By analyzing tick data, traders can develop more sophisticated trading strategies that take into account the nuances of market behavior. For example, tick data can help identify liquidity levels, detect order flow imbalances, and spot hidden patterns that are not visible on higher timeframes.
  3. Backtesting and Optimization: Tick data is essential for backtesting high-frequency trading strategies. Since these strategies often rely on small price movements and quick execution, using aggregated data (like candlestick charts) for backtesting can lead to inaccurate results. Tick data ensures that your backtests are as realistic as possible.
  4. Real-Time Decision Making: For day traders and scalpers, tick data is indispensable for making real-time trading decisions. It allows them to react quickly to market movements and capitalize on short-term opportunities.

How to Use Tick Data in AmiBroker

AmiBroker is a powerful trading platform that supports tick data analysis, making it a popular choice among traders who need to work with high-frequency data. Here’s how you can make the most of tick data in AmiBroker:

1. Importing Tick Data

The first step is to import tick data into AmiBroker. You can obtain tick data from various sources, including data vendors, brokers, or even directly from exchanges. Once you have the data, you can import it into AmiBroker using the built-in data import tools. AmiBroker supports a variety of data formats, so you should be able to import your tick data without any issues.

2. Visualizing Tick Data

After importing the data, you can visualize it using AmiBroker’s charting tools. While tick data is typically displayed as a series of individual trades, you can also aggregate it into smaller timeframes (e.g., 1-second or 1-minute charts) to get a clearer picture of market activity. AmiBroker’s flexible charting options allow you to customize the display to suit your needs.

3. Analyzing Tick Data

AmiBroker provides a wide range of technical analysis tools that you can use to analyze tick data. For example, you can use indicators like moving averages, RSI, or MACD to identify trends and potential entry/exit points. Additionally, AmiBroker AFL (AmiBroker Formula Language) allows you to create custom indicators and scripts tailored to your specific trading strategy.

4. Backtesting with Tick Data

One of the most powerful features of AmiBroker is its backtesting capabilities. With tick data, you can backtest high-frequency trading strategies with a high degree of accuracy. AmiBroker’s backtesting engine takes into account factors like slippage, commissions, and order execution, giving you a realistic assessment of how your strategy would perform in live trading.

5. Amibroker Real Time Tick Data

For traders who need real-time data, AmiBroker supports real-time tick data feeds from various brokers and data providers. This allows you to monitor the market in real-time and execute trades directly from the platform. Real-time tick data is particularly useful for day traders and scalpers who need to make quick decisions based on the latest market information.

Tips for Working with Tick Data in AmiBroker

  1. Data Quality Matters: The accuracy of your analysis depends on the quality of your tick data. Make sure to use a reliable data source and clean your data to remove any errors or inconsistencies.
  2. Optimize Your System: Tick data can be resource-intensive, especially when working with large datasets or running complex backtests. Make sure your computer has sufficient processing power and memory to handle the workload.
  3. Start Small: If you’re new to tick data, start with a small dataset and gradually work your way up. This will help you get familiar with the data and avoid getting overwhelmed.
  4. Combine with Other Data: While tick data is incredibly useful, it’s often beneficial to combine it with other types of data (e.g., candlestick charts, news feeds) to get a more comprehensive view of the market.

Watch 3 days Demo Installation to feed tick data to Amibroker

Next, watch tutorial videos that demonstrate how to set up and configure the free trial of the Amibroker data feed Many providers have video guides, walking you through the process.

Conclusion

Tick data is a powerful tool that can give traders a significant edge in the markets. When used in conjunction with a robust platform like AmiBroker, it opens up a world of possibilities for strategy development, backtesting, and real-time decision-making. Whether you’re a day trader, scalper, or high-frequency trader, incorporating tick data into your trading routine can help you make smarter, more informed decisions and ultimately improve your trading performance.

So, if you’re not already using tick data in AmiBroker, now is the time to start. With the right approach and tools, you can unlock the full potential of tick data and take your trading to the next level. Happy trading!

Tags: No tags

Add a Comment

Your email address will not be published. Required fields are marked *